We are currently looking for Apprentice Metering Engineers near you! Smart meters are helping power a greener, more sustainable future. By sharing energy use in real time, they give customers clarity, confidence and control over their bills.

As a Metering apprentice, you'll do more than install and repair meters. You'll support customers, explain new technology clearly, and help them get the most from their energy use. You'll train at our award-winning academies, gain recognised qualifications, and learn hands-on from experienced engineers who will coach and support you every step of the way. Before long, you'll be out in your local community, helping people feel comfortable with change and confident in their choices.

This role values technical skill, curiosity, strong people skills, and a genuine desire to make a positive difference.

Here's what's in it for you:

  • Starting salary of £16,698 rising to £20,273 at week 28, £23,850 (typically) at week 35, £26,528 at week 52, & £34,176 (typically) at week 60 of your apprenticeship.
  • Once you have completed the full programme and aftercare support (typically at week 76) your salary will increase to £40,133 with bonus and add ons on top.
  • We also offer London Weighting Allowance ranging from £4,160 to £6,240 (dependant on location) for living or starting your day within London.
  • An expensed electric van for you to use for work, including an EV charge point where applicable & charge card.
